The Serum Paraprotein Level Related to the Number of Plasmacytoma-5563 Cells in C3H Mice

Abstract

An ascitic form of plasmacytoma (MP-5563) in C3H mice has proved stable on transplantation. A simple linear relationship was demonstrated between the serum level of the paraprotein produced and the total number of plasmacytoma cells within the ascitic fluid.
